
Attention to those who need a liver transplant -- it helps to be well-connected. News that
Japanese gang members got themselves some livers during an organ donor drought in the early 00s through the
UCLA Transplant Services comes as a shock to those who think transplant lists are fair and egalitarian.
They sure aren't. The main gang boss, Tadamasa Goto, was allowed inside the US as a guest of the FBI, which hoped to elicit some juicy inside scoop on
Japanese gangs (which, as it turns out, are legal in Japan). Instead, Goto and his cronies got four livers,
donating $100,000 for each one, and went on home. (Are these guys drinking tubs of sake every day?)
